Traffic Server 简介

TCP/IP和HTTP是互联网的两大基石,支撑着数以亿计的Web站点和应用。高性能始终是衡量web server的重要指标,而代理和缓存作为两个重要的技术,在提高web server的并发和吞吐方面有着不可替代的作用。

开源造就了互联网,开源项目更是遍布互联网的每个角落。Squid、Vanish、nginx、HAProxy都是HTTP代理和缓存方面的神兵利器,各自在这个领域摧城拔寨、攻城略地,早已都是闻名遐迩、享誉江湖。然而,对性能的追求是无止境的,2009年Yahoo又贡献出了一款神器 –Traffic Server。

Traffic Server始于Inktomi,后被Yahoo收于门下,在束之高阁几年后,有缘人发现其性能奇佳、潜力无限,随后在Yahoo内部使用,在CDN中更是堪当大任。鉴于Hadoop开源的成功,Yahoo亦将其贡献给了Appache作为TLP。

Traffic Server最强大的是其对多处理机的支持和完全异步的事件处理模型,加之对集群的支持和完备的供第三方开发的Plugin,是CDN建设的首选。然而国内还很少有人知道Traffic Server,使用者更是寥寥无几。但好东西终究要大家分享,这也正是开Traffic Server技术blog的本意。本blog会发表Traffic Server相关的技术和文档,皆为本人原创或翻译,大家可以随意转载,但请不要用于任何形式的商业行为。

    关于我:本人初出茅庐,现就职于淘宝北京CDN团队,花名:千石。对高性能web server有着浓厚的兴趣,热衷技术,喜欢开源。
 
PPT下载链接:http://www.slideshare.net/hitkidnil/traffic-server-overview-5674598

作者: trafficserver   发布时间: 2010-11-08